news 2026/5/5 22:07:08

GitHub镜像网站Gitee同步GLM-4.6V-Flash-WEB项目仓库

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
GitHub镜像网站Gitee同步GLM-4.6V-Flash-WEB项目仓库

GLM-4.6V-Flash-WEB:轻量级多模态模型的国产化落地实践

在智能应用日益渗透日常生活的今天,用户对“看图说话”式交互的期待已不再局限于科技演示——他们希望上传一张发票就能自动提取信息,拍下一道数学题就能获得解题思路,甚至用语音提问照片中的场景细节也能秒速回应。这种实时、直观的图文交互体验背后,依赖的正是多模态大模型的技术突破。

然而,理想很丰满,现实却常受限于延迟高、部署难、访问慢三大瓶颈。尤其是当主流模型代码托管在GitHub上时,国内开发者常常面临克隆失败、下载中断的窘境;即便成功部署,动辄500ms以上的推理延迟也让用户体验大打折扣。更别提那些需要多卡并行、专用服务器支持的庞然大物,让中小企业望而却步。

正是在这样的背景下,智谱AI推出的GLM-4.6V-Flash-WEB显得尤为及时。它不仅是一款轻量级视觉语言模型,更通过Gitee平台实现镜像同步,从“可访问性”和“可部署性”两个维度,为国产多模态技术的落地提供了新范式。


这款模型最引人注目的标签是“Flash”——闪电般的响应速度。但它究竟快在哪里?又为何能在保持性能的同时做到如此轻盈?

其核心架构延续了典型的Encoder-Decoder设计,但针对Web服务场景进行了深度重构。输入图像首先由一个轻量化视觉主干网络(如MobileViT或ViT-Tiny)进行特征提取。这类小型骨干网虽然参数少,但在蒸馏训练策略下仍能保留关键视觉语义。随后,这些视觉特征被投影到与文本空间对齐的隐状态中,形成一组“视觉token”,并与用户输入的问题文本拼接成联合序列。

接下来,这个混合序列进入基于Transformer结构的GLM解码器中进行自回归生成。整个过程并非简单堆叠模块,而是融合了KV Cache缓存、算子融合、动态批处理等多项优化技术。例如,在连续对话中复用历史Key-Value缓存,避免重复计算;又如将多个小算子合并为单一内核调用,减少GPU调度开销。正是这些底层工程细节的打磨,使得模型在RTX 3060这类消费级显卡上也能实现百毫秒级响应。

我们不妨看看它的实际表现:

对比维度传统视觉模型(如BLIP-2)GLM-4.6V-Flash-WEB
推理延迟通常 >500ms<200ms(优化后)
显存占用≥12GB≤8GB(FP16)
部署难度需多卡或专用服务器单卡即可运行
多模态推理能力中等强(支持复杂语义与跨模态推理)
开源程度部分开源全面开源 + 国内镜像支持

可以看到,它不是单纯追求压缩的小模型,而是在准确率与效率之间找到了新的平衡点。比如在OCR-free任务中,它无需额外调用光学字符识别模块,就能直接理解图像中的文字内容并参与语义推理——这意味着你可以问:“这张图表里的销售额同比增长了多少?” 模型不仅能定位数据区域,还能解析数字含义并完成计算。

再比如面对一份结构复杂的PDF截图,它可以识别出标题、段落、表格之间的层级关系,并根据问题精准提取字段。这对于构建自动化文档处理系统而言,意味着省去了繁琐的预处理流水线。


当然,再强大的模型也需要易用的接口才能真正被开发者接纳。GLM-4.6V-Flash-WEB 在这方面也下了功夫。官方虽未公开完整训练代码,但提供了一套简洁高效的推理脚本,极大降低了入门门槛。

以下是一个典型的一键部署脚本:

#!/bin/bash # 1键推理.sh # 设置环境变量 export CUDA_VISIBLE_DEVICES=0 export MODEL_NAME="glm-4.6v-flash-web" # 下载模型(若不存在) if [ ! -d "/root/models/$MODEL_NAME" ]; then echo "Downloading model..." git clone https://gitee.com/ZhipuAI/$MODEL_NAME.git /root/models/$MODEL_NAME fi # 启动Jupyter Lab服务 nohup jupyter lab --ip=0.0.0.0 --port=8888 --allow-root --NotebookApp.token='' & # 进入模型目录并运行推理服务 cd /root/models/$MODEL_NAME python web_demo.py --device cuda:0 --port 7860

这段脚本看似简单,实则暗藏巧思。git clone使用的是Gitee镜像地址而非原始GitHub链接,有效规避了网络波动带来的下载失败问题。这对于国内团队来说,几乎是刚需级别的优化。同时,后台启动Jupyter服务,允许开发者直接在浏览器中调试代码逻辑,配合Gradio搭建的可视化界面,几分钟内就能跑通一个完整的图文问答Demo。

如果你更倾向于集成到自有系统中,Python端调用也非常直观:

from transformers import AutoTokenizer, AutoModelForCausalLM # 加载 tokenizer 和模型 tokenizer = AutoTokenizer.from_pretrained("/root/models/glm-4.6v-flash-web", trust_remote_code=True) model = AutoModelForCausalLM.from_pretrained("/root/models/glm-4.6v-flash-web", device_map="auto", trust_remote_code=True) # 构造图文输入 image_path = "example.jpg" text_input = "这张图片里有什么?" # 编码并生成回答 inputs = tokenizer(text_input, images=image_path, return_tensors="pt").to("cuda") outputs = model.generate(**inputs, max_new_tokens=128) response = tokenizer.decode(outputs[0], skip_special_tokens=True) print("模型回复:", response)

这里的关键在于自定义Tokenizer对多模态输入的支持。通过images=image_path参数,图像会自动经过内置处理器转换为视觉token,并与文本token对齐。而device_map="auto"则实现了模型层的智能分配,优先使用GPU显存,必要时可溢出至CPU,显著降低部署时的显存压力。


那么,在真实业务系统中,这套模型如何嵌入现有架构?

一个典型的Web应用场景通常包含以下几个层次:

[用户端] ↓ (HTTP/WebSocket) [前端界面] ——→ [Gradio/FastAPI 服务] ↓ [GLM-4.6V-Flash-WEB 推理引擎] ↓ [视觉编码器 + GLM 解码器] ↓ [GPU推理运行时]

用户通过网页上传图片并输入自然语言问题,前端将请求以multipart/form-data格式发送至后端API。FastAPI或Flask封装的服务接收到数据后,调用模型执行推理流程:图像经视觉编码器提取特征,与文本融合后送入解码器逐词生成答案,最终返回前端展示,全程耗时控制在150–250ms之间。

在这个链条中,Gitee镜像的作用不可小觑。它不仅是代码仓库的备份节点,更是保障持续交付的基础设施。试想,如果每次CI/CD都需要从GitHub拉取数GB的模型权重,一旦网络抖动就会导致部署中断。而有了Gitee的稳定镜像,无论是本地开发还是云上自动化部署,都能获得一致且可靠的资源获取体验。


当然,任何技术落地都需权衡利弊。我们在实际部署中也总结了一些关键考量点:

硬件选择方面,最低建议使用NVIDIA RTX 3060(12GB显存),可满足FP16精度下的单实例运行;若需支持更高并发,推荐A10或A100服务器,结合TensorRT加速后吞吐量可提升3倍以上。

模型量化策略上,生产环境中强烈建议采用INT8版本。实测显示,量化后显存占用减少约40%,且在多数任务中精度损失小于2%。对于延迟极度敏感的场景,还可进一步探索稀疏化与知识蒸馏组合方案。

安全性设计也不容忽视。应对上传图像进行格式校验(仅允许JPG/PNG)、大小限制(如不超过5MB),防止恶意文件攻击。API层面应加入身份认证(JWT/OAuth)与限流机制(如Redis Rate Limiting),防止单用户滥用造成资源挤占。

性能优化技巧包括启用KV Cache复用,尤其适用于多轮对话场景;对于高频查询(如常见发票类型识别),可引入Redis缓存历史问答对,命中时直接返回结果,进一步压低平均响应时间。


回过头来看,GLM-4.6V-Flash-WEB 的意义远不止于一个高性能模型本身。它代表了一种趋势:大模型正在从“实验室炫技”走向“工程可用”。它的“轻”不是功能缩水,而是聚焦——专注于Web端高并发、低延迟的核心需求;它的“快”不只是推理加速,更是生态提速——借助Gitee等本土平台,缩短了从下载到上线的时间窗口。

对于中小企业和独立开发者而言,这意味着他们可以用极低成本构建出具备专业级视觉理解能力的应用。无论是智能客服中的图文工单解析,还是教育产品里的拍照答疑功能,亦或是内容审核系统的违规图像识别,都可以快速原型验证并投入市场。

更重要的是,这种“开源+镜像+轻量化”的三位一体模式,正在成为中国AI生态的独特优势。当全球最先进的技术成果能够以稳定、高效的方式触达本土开发者群体时,创新的土壤才会真正肥沃起来。

未来,我们或许会看到更多类似的设计思路:不是一味追求参数规模,而是围绕具体场景做极致优化;不只关注算法指标,更要打通从代码获取到线上部署的全链路体验。而这,才是让大模型真正“触手可及”的正确方向。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/5 22:06:27

GLM-4.6V-Flash-WEB部署全攻略:单卡推理实现高效多模态应用

GLM-4.6V-Flash-WEB部署全攻略&#xff1a;单卡推理实现高效多模态应用 在智能客服、电商图文理解、教育辅助系统等实际场景中&#xff0c;用户早已不再满足于“只能看图”或“只会读字”的AI模型。他们需要的是一个能快速理解图像内容&#xff0c;并用自然语言流畅回应的助手—…

作者头像 李华
网站建设 2026/5/5 22:06:10

调试Dify插件总失败?你可能忽略了这4个关键细节

第一章&#xff1a;调试Dify插件总失败&#xff1f;先理清核心逻辑在开发和集成Dify插件时&#xff0c;频繁的调试失败往往源于对系统核心逻辑的理解偏差。Dify作为一个低代码AI应用开发平台&#xff0c;其插件机制依赖于清晰的输入输出契约与运行时上下文管理。若未准确把握这…

作者头像 李华
网站建设 2026/5/5 22:05:28

深度剖析Dify性能瓶颈:GPU/内存/IO资源利用率翻倍技巧

第一章&#xff1a;Dify私有化部署性能优化概述在企业级AI应用中&#xff0c;Dify的私有化部署已成为保障数据安全与系统可控的核心方案。然而&#xff0c;随着业务规模扩大和并发请求增长&#xff0c;系统性能可能面临响应延迟、资源瓶颈等问题。因此&#xff0c;对Dify进行性…

作者头像 李华
网站建设 2026/5/5 22:05:31

锁相放大器的工作原理

锁相放大器&#xff08;Lock-in Amplifier&#xff09;&#xff0c;又称锁定放大器&#xff0c;是一种基于互相关检测理论的高灵敏度测量仪器&#xff0c;专为从强噪声背景中提取微弱信号而设计。其核心工作原理在于利用待测信号与参考信号之间的相关性&#xff0c;通过相敏检波…

作者头像 李华
网站建设 2026/5/5 22:05:08

使用信号发生器复现真实世界信号

这是一篇关于使用任意波形/函数发生器复现真实世界信号的应用指南&#xff0c;主要介绍了如何利用泰克AFG产品和ArbExpress软件来捕获、编辑和生成真实世界的信号&#xff0c;以用于各种测试和应用。以下是对这些核心内容的简要概述&#xff1a;任意波形/函数发生器基础: 定义与…

作者头像 李华
网站建设 2026/5/4 4:21:56

基于SpringBoot的定制化设计服务平台系统(毕设源码+文档)

背景 随着消费升级与个性化需求崛起&#xff0c;定制化设计服务&#xff08;如平面设计、产品外观设计、空间设计等&#xff09;市场持续扩大&#xff0c;但当前行业存在需求与设计师匹配不精准、服务流程不规范、设计进度难追踪、交易保障机制不完善、设计资源分散等问题&…

作者头像 李华